Hi Sue

If you have the birth certificate for one of Edward & Ann's children to confirm that Ann's maiden name was BACHELOR then I would assume that the marriage is probably the correct one.  The marriage certificate may also give some other small clue to confirm her origins as may the 1861 and 1851 census if you don't have them already.

Do post the 1871 details for the whole family ie. names/ages/birthplaces/residence etc. if you would like somebody to look them up in earlier census - quite a lot could have happened in the 30 years between 1841 and 1871 ;)
